About This Item

NY: Harper & Row. VG in VG DJ. (1988). 1st ed 1st ptg. In his first two terms Koch steered NY through its fiscal crisis and on to a period of phenomenal economic growth but . following his inauguration for a third term he became overwhelmed by a scandal of overwhelming proportion where a dozen city leaders and nearly a hundred minor officials would be convicted of crimes ranging from accepting bribes to outright extortion. The descent of the Koch administration into criminality, behind the scenes story of the true workings of municipal power in America. .
